Overall song meaning
This song is a deeply emotional, soothing lullaby that expresses pure, unconditional love and devotion towards a beloved child or companion. The singer portrays the loved one as their entire universe, describing them as the sky, magic, and the ultimate source of spiritual fulfillment (motcham). The emotional warmth highlights a bond that brings completeness and profound joy to life.
Writing craft
Poetic devices
Metaphor (Uruvagam)
“Aagaayam nee”
Directly equating the loved one to cosmic and magical elements ('Aagaayam nee' - You are the sky; 'En maayam nee' - You are my magic).
Analogy / Simile (Uvamai)
“Malaro kilaiyodu”
Comparing the togetherness of two souls to natural and artistic harmony ('Malaro kilaiyodu' - like flower to branch; 'Viralo isaiyodu' - like fingers to music).
End Rhyme (Iyaibu Tokai)
“Karumani kaatchi kanden”
Consistent end rhyme across consecutive lines ending with the verb 'kanden' (I saw/found/attained).
Repetition for Emphasis (Adukkuthodar)
“Ini naan ini naan ini naan unnodu”
Repetition of words like 'Aaraaroo', 'Vaaraayoo', and 'Ini naan' to create rhythmic flow and heighten emotional intimacy.
